About Pingen Chen

Pingen Chen is a scholar working on Automotive Engineering,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es and Control and Systems Engineering, having authored 75 papers that have together received 686 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(34 papers), Vehicle emissions and performance (24 papers), Advanced Combustion Engine Technologies (22 papers), Electric Vehicles and Infrastructure (17 papers), Advanced Battery Technologies Research (14 papers), Electric and Hybrid Vehicle Technologies (10 papers), Traffic control and management (10 papers) and Vehicle Dynamics and Control Systems (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(256 citations), Automotive Engineering (370 citations), Catalysis (61 citations), Materials Chemistry (374 citations) and Bioengineering (43 citations). Pingen Chen has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and India. Frequent co-authors include Junmin Wang, Heran Shen, Xingyu Zhou, Kuo Yang, Zejiang Wang, Yue-Yun Wang, Hui Zhang, Junfeng Zhao, Vitaly Y. Prikhodko and Yun Wu.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Dynamic Systems Measurement and Control, SAE technical papers on CD-ROM/SAE technical paper series, Control Engineering Practice, IEEE Transactions on Transportation Electrification and Proceedings of the Institution of Mechanical Engineers Part D Journal of Automobile Engineering.
